07Why Collectors Want It

  • Skyridge (2003) was the short-printed final WotC-era set; its reverse-holo parallels are scarce vintage chases.
  • The base Farfetch'd trades around $31, but the reverse-holo parallel commands ~$70 raw, with PSA 10 copies realizing roughly $591 (PriceCharting, May 2026).
  • Farfetch'd is a fan-favorite oddball Kanto Pokemon, and Skyridge is its most collectible vintage English appearance.
  • The e-Card border and foil make high grades tough, supporting the PSA 10 premium.

09Card Moves and Abilities

Whirlwind Cost: Colorless

Your opponent switches the Defending Pokémon with 1 of his or her Benched Pokémon.

Leek Rush Cost: Colorless · 10× damage

Flip a coin until you get tails. This attack does 10 damage times the number of heads.
